RICH ROSIER
is vice president of Linkage, Inc. In
this capacity, he has leadership and P&L
responsibility for the Educational Programs business
unit.
During his 15 years in the leadership and
organizational development industry, Rich has worked
closely with renowned thought leaders including Peter
Drucker, Warren Bennis, Marshall Goldsmith, and Dave
Ulrich. This, combined with his work with global best
practice organizations, gives him a unique and
authoritative expertise in the learning and development
field.
Rich continues to serve as a core member
of Linkage's executive team, under whose leadership
Linkage has twice been named to the Inc. 500, a list of
the fastest growing private companies in the United
States. He launched and led Linkage's International
Events Business, founded Linkage Educational Resources
and Linkage Press, co-authored, with Warren Bennis, a
Sloan Management Review article entitled "Leading in
Unnerving Times", and edited four volumes of the highly
acclaimed Competency Model Handbook.
Rich is
currently the moderator of the internationally
subscribed Excellence in Management and Leadership
Series featuring business and thought leaders such as
Michael Porter, Rudy Giuliani, Jack Welch, Malcolm
Gladwell, and Thomas Friedman.
